A Vinita woman was killed Saturday after she lost control of her vehicle and rolled it while exiting the Creek Turnpike, the Oklahoma Highway Patrol said.
Pamela L. Condry, 77, was driving northbound on the 11th Street off-ramp at 12:28 p.m. when her vehicle departed the roadway for an unknown reason and hit a post.
The vehicle rolled one-half time onto its top. OHP said Condry was not wearing a seatbelt. There were no other passengers in the vehicle.
